For example, Ethereum has worked hard to “complete investors” in The DAO, which had been hacked by abusing a vulnerability in its code. In this case, the fork resulted in a division that created Ethereum and Ethereum Classic chains. In 2014, the Nxt community was asked to consider a hard split that would have led to a blockchain record reversal to mitigate the effects of a 50 million NXT theft from a major cryptocurrency exchange. The hard fork proposal was rejected and part of the funds were recovered after negotiations and bailout payments. Using a block chain removes the infinite reproducibility function of a digital asset. It confirms that each unit of value has been transferred only once, solving the longstanding double-expenditure problem. Each block contains a cryptographic hash from the previous block, a timestamp and transaction data . The timestamp shows that the transaction data existed when the block was published to enter your hash. Since each block contains information about the previous block, they form a chain, with each additional block amplifying the previous one.
